Q: How should Mercurous Sulphate be safely handled in the laboratory?
A: Mercurous Sulphate should be handled using personal protective equipment, ensuring direct skin and eye contact is avoided. Always work in a well-ventilated area and store the chemical in a tightly closed container, away from light and moisture.
Q: What are the primary applications of Mercurous Sulphate?
A: This compound is primarily used in electrochemical cells, as a reference electrode material, and for various chemical analyses in research and laboratory settings.
